Description
This property is no longer available to rent or to buy. This description is from March 27, 2024
Welcome home to this charming brick Cape Cod where comfortable living and stylish updates await. Whether relaxing in the living room, enjoying meals in the dining room, or gathering in the eat-in kitchen, this floor plan offers versatility and ease for modern living. Enjoy the convenience of a spacious first-floor main bedroom with large closet, and a convenient powder room. Discover gorgeous hardwood and bamboo flooring throughout the main level. Upstairs, two additional bedrooms await alongside updated full bath. Just off kitchen, a delightful screened three-season room leads to spacious fully-fenced yard, complete with grilling space and perfect upper area for fire pit or enjoying summer. Clean lower level offers laundry and ideal space for exercise area or video gaming. One-car integral garage plus backyard shed for bonus outdoor storage. Situated in Baldwin-Whitehall School District near shopping & dining with easy access to Rt 19, Rt 51, and Library Road.

718 Rose Ln, Pittsburgh, PA 15234 is a 3 bedroom, 2 bathroom, 1,080 sqft single-family home built in 1955. 718 Rose Ln is located in Castle Shannon, Pittsburgh. This property is not currently available for sale. 718 Rose Ln was last sold on Mar 26, 2024 for $232,000 (1% higher than the asking price of $229,900). The current Trulia Estimate for 718 Rose Ln is $233,700.
